Failed Everton bid for Belgium international Defour

Everton are understood to have had a bid for Standard Liege star Steven Defour rejected.

Standard are known to want at least £12.6million for the highly-rated player.

"How high was the bid? I do not know, you would need to ask Luciano D'Onofrio (Standard vice-president) that question," Defour told HLN.
